Daniel Radcliffe and Steve Buscemi star in a heavenly new comedy

As Hogwarts boy wizard Harry Potter, Daniel Radcliffe gained plenty of experience in saving the world. Now, the 30-year-old actor is back to rescue humanity again when he stars in quirky comedy Miracle Workers.
Showing on new channel Sky Comedy (see panel, right), the seven-parter is set in Heaven and stars Radcliffe as a neurotic angel called Craig, who spends his days answering prayers at Heaven Inc – a corporation run by a jaded and dim-witted God, played by Boardwalk Empire’s Steve Buscemi.
When God announces plans to blow up Earth and start over with another project, Craig teams up with new work colleague Eliza (Geraldine Viswanathan) to save mankind by solving a seemingly impossible prayer and preventing God from carrying out his threat.
With just two weeks before the planet is doomed, can the celestial co-workers come to the rescue? We asked Radcliffe to reveal more...
